Good job prospects and competitive salaries

Healthcare is a rapidly growing industry with good job prospects. The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ics predicts that employment in this field will grow by 18% from 2016 to 2026 - much faster than the average for all occupations. This means that there will be many job openings for those interested in pursuing a career in healthcare. Whether you want to work in a hospital, clinic, or another health facility, you should have no problem finding a position that suits your needs and interests. Healthcare jobs are not only in high demand, but they also offer competitive salaries. The median annual salary for healthcare occupations was $63,420 in 2016, which is higher than the median salary for all occupations ($37,040). So, if you are looking for a well-paying career, healthcare is worth considering.

Flexible hours

One of the great things about working in healthcare is that many positions offer flexible hours. This is especially beneficial if you have family or other commitments outside of work. For instance, you might be able to work part-time, evenings, or weekends. Or, you might be able to negotiate a flexible schedule that allows you to take time off when needed. So, if you need a little extra flexibility in your life, a healthcare career could be a good option. Additionally, many healthcare organizations offer telecommuting or work-from-home options for certain positions. So, you might be able to enjoy even more flexibility in your job.

Health insurance and other benefits

Most healthcare organizations offer health insurance and other benefits to employees. This can be a huge benefit, especially if you have a family. In addition to health insurance, you might also be able to take advantage of child care benefits, retirement savings plans, and paid vacation days. So, if you are looking for a job that comes with great benefits, healthcare is worth considering. Health insurance covers the cost of medical care for the policyholder and their family. This can be a valuable benefit, especially if you have children. Child care benefits help with the cost of child care, which can be a huge burden for working parents. And, retirement savings plans allow you to set aside money for retirement. So, if you are looking for a job that offers great benefits, healthcare is one to look into deeper.
